你查询的IP:[168.160.19.173]  地理位置:中国–北京–北京中国科学技术信息研究所

最新查询222.248.74.186 114.60.237.114 118.84.234.239 119.44.111.146 162.105.34.237 116.224.45.237 123.100.17.191 114.68.183.208 116.69.212.238 168.160.19.173 124.254.76.116 117.74.128.216 203.191.144.64 203.223.103.127 202.153.48.247 202.127.112.8 202.74.8.63 203.119.32.234 117.21.192.100 119.40.128.106 202.43.144.39 203.100.192.6 117.59.157.242 118.144.150.193 117.112.99.73 123.4.20.123 202.91.176.71 202.150.16.209 122.224.108.58 125.216.14.196 116.198.206.3